They are MiG-3’s of No34 IAP who were responsible for the defence of Moscow,being based at Vnukovo just outside the city.The titling on the nearest aircraft is ‘Za Rodinoo’,which means ‘For the Homeland’.
Incidently the airfield was also the site of Zavod 1,the main MiG-3 factory.
